Analysis
In 2023, manufacturing, value added (current lcu), per square kilometre in Türkiye stood at 6.85 million current LCU per square kilometre. That is the highest value across all 63 years on record.
That represents a change of up 57.9% on the previous year and up 1,655.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, manufacturing, value added (current lcu), per square kilometre in Türkiye peaked at 6.85 million current LCU per square kilometre in 2023 and was at its lowest, 0.0123 current LCU per square kilometre, in 1961.
That places Türkiye 55th out of 200 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Manufacturing, value added (current LCU)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Manufacturing, value added (current LCU)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Manufacturing, value added Country official statistics, National Statistical Offices (NSOs)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
